Book Description

0787959871 978-0787959876 February 8, 2002 2
This thoroughly revised and updated second edition of The Strategic Application of Information Technology in Health Care Organizations offers health care executives and managers a balanced analysis of health care information systems. Written by John Glaser-a renowned expert in the field of health care information technology-this important resource shows health care professionals how to use IT to reduce costs, respond to the demands of managed care, develop a continuum of care, and manage and improve the quality of service to patients, payers, and physicians.

I admire Dr. Glaser's work on healthcare IT. The book is probably the best one on healthcare IT management out there thought I am expecting a new edition. Its layout is not textbook like and it is a short one. I like how it covers alignment of business and IT with many types of practical governance mechanisms. The best part is Dr. Glaser goes to the core of medicine - variability and innovation forces- and how healthcare IT systems for providers are challenged. It reminds us that EMR, CPOE, and many other applications are not the goal but just means to achieve the goal. By reading the Partner Health's case, it shows a good IT governance and strategic planning is required for the successful realization of these systems which eventually attribute the core business values
